**Ticket: Drift between extracted user service and monolith config**

While splitting the user module out of the Hollowbrook monolith, the new user service copied its settings from a six-month-old snapshot. Session timeout, password policy, and cache TTLs have since diverged from the monolith, causing inconsistent login behavior during the dual-write phase. Future maintainers: treat the monolith as the source of truth until cut-over. The values the user service must be aligned to are these.

service settings:
[sorys]
port = 8000
team = eliius
host = sorys.novacstack.example
region = south-3
access_code = ac_f66665
timeout_ms = 250

## Onboarding: GateTally Turnstile Counter

GateTally aggregates turnstile counts from all entrances at Harrowfield Arena. On-call duties are light: watch for stalled count feeds and restart the collector if a gate flatlines during an event. Restarting requires elevated access, since the collector also feeds capacity alerts. The restart console will ask for the on-call recovery passphrase, which is provided below.

strongbox words: druath-quenael

Hey Dario — quick handover before I head off. The master copies for the Quillstone Print Shop job are boxed up on rack B, blue tape, marked "originals — do not stack." They're the only set, so treat them like glass. Pickup is booked for tomorrow's first run. When the courier arrives, give them the following instruction word for word.

courier memo of baduf-yadug: the eliius ulaion courier leaves the zorvan ledger at gate 9277 under passcode 149145